Second, you want to find out particular information,

such as, how frequently ought to you review your legal documents, and what takes place if you want to make changes later on. Far too often, households put in place legal documents and they think fantastic that’s done now. (” I do not have to think of that anymore”). Then, the end of their life comes, or a crisis pops up, and their household learns that the documents are out of date, and particular updates would have greatly assisted the household deal with the present scenario.

The estate plan that is out of date or doesn’t carry out appropriately for alterations which may well have been just recently enacted in Washington Corridor. Why does this take place? Because some attorneys are not setting the ideal expectations for their clients. The truth of the matter is legal documents are not “set it and forget it.” Your wills, estate planning documents, and trust company documents need to be evaluated frequently, and upgraded throughout your life. You need to choose a estate planning and trust attorney who can present you guidance for reviewing your documents regularly, and who uses a program to provide you with continuing guidance on a continuing basis.

Fifth, what set of legal estate planning documents best fit your present household circumstances?

Some households have more complicated planning concerns to deal with than others. Several kinds of concerns need to be inquired about to help ascertain what planning documents best fit your requirements:

Will you require a trust generated during the course of your life time, or is that much better resolved in you will?

Do you have any special needs family members that require to be provided for?

How stable are the marriages of your married kids?

Are you anticipating to add members to your household through birth or adoption?

Are you anticipating any big expenditures or inheritances?

Do you in fact perform the strategy?

Some attorneys merely draw up estate planning documents, while others likewise perform the associated trusts and residential or commercial property transfers. It’s typically more effective to retain a lawyer in the latter category, who can guarantee that the right possessions are transferred into the trust.

How do you charge?

Numerous estate planning and trust attorney charge flat charges for certain basic services, like preparing a will or a trust, instead of billing by the hour. Some do both, where they charge a fixed charge for certain basic services, then charge a per hour rate for certain services that are distinct to your situation. In any case, it’s makes good sense to ask about compensation methods ahead of time to prevent surprises.

How do you feel about revocable living trusts?

Putting possessions into a revocable living trust can prevent the time consuming and expensive probate procedure. But this might not be the best move for everyone, particularly in Washington Corridor, Texas, since here the probate procedure is fairly easy. Unfortunately, some attorneys recommend revocable living trusts just so they can charge more money. There might be other, simpler and more cost effective methods to fulfill your goals.

What other concerns do you resolve?

As life expectancy increases, so do the likelihoods of physical and mental special needs concerns. Estate planning attorneys need to help clients get ready for the possibility of temporary or irreversible special needs or dementia by preparing medical and long lasting powers of attorney, living wills, and declaration of guardianship documents in Washington Corridor, Texas.
